The area of a field in the shape of a triangle with each side $$x$$ metres is equal to the area of another triangular field having sides 50 m, 70 m and 80 m. The value of $$x$$ is closest to:
A. 65.5
B. 63.2
C. 62.4
D. 61.8
Answer: Option B
Solution (By Examveda Team)

$$\eqalign{ & 2S = 50 + 70 + 80 \cr & S = 100 \cr & A = \sqrt {S\left( {S - a} \right)\left( {S - b} \right)\left( {S - c} \right)} \cr & A = \sqrt {100 \times 50 \times 30 \times 20} \cr & A = 1000\sqrt 3 \cr & \frac{{\sqrt 3 }}{4}{x^2} = 1000\sqrt 3 \cr & {x^2} = 4000 \cr & x = 63.2 \cr} $$
